Crank Pulley ORing
Hi Guys!
I got a reconditioned engine and I'm in the process of moving stuff cross to the new engine but have stopped for the following reason; I think I'm missing an ORing that sits within the housing for the crankshaft pulley.
So the bluw arrow points to the old engine and a rubber oring and the gree narrow points to the recon with no oring. The kit didn't come with an oring in the bag.
Does anyone know where I can buy a new oring from as I'm having trouble finding one...

Re: Crank Pulley ORing
The triple pulley set up has an o ring 36mmx4mm so either you have a triple pulley, ie power steering and or air con fitted or at some point your old engine came from a bus that had it
N 900 784 01 is the VW part number but any seal company or on ebay you should be able to find one if you need it

Re: Crank Pulley ORing
Behind the O ring is an oil thrower disc, don't forget to remove this from your old engine, you may need to remove the new front oil seal to fit this.
